From the day that 16-year-old, Spencer Seim was given an opportunity to lead his crew at Philmont, he gained a newfound confidence - one that he would carry with him for years.  If given the opportunity to lead, one can excel.  Spencer returned as a Rayado participant, which he says was “training for the rest of his life.” Working as a Camp Director, Spencer praises the trust, responsibility, and freedom that Philmont handed him as a young adult. He found a love for blacksmithing in the backcountry, which he still does today as a professional fly-fishing guide - forging hooks, tying classic flies, and guiding in and around Taos, NM.From the simple joys of being soaked in a rain storm while hiking the middle fork, to ghost stories and more - Spencer lives an intentional life, built upon what he experienced at Philmont - character building, preparedness practice, and how to stay inventive.
